general protection fault, probably for non-canonical address 0xdffffc000000005a: 0000 [#1] PREEMPT SMP KASAN NOPTI KASAN: null-ptr-deref in range [0x00000000000002d0-0x00000000000002d7] CPU: 1 PID: 19 Comm: kworker/1:0 Not tainted 5.17.0-rc3-next-20220211 #1 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S rel-1.14.0-0-g155821a1990b-prebuilt.qemu.org 04/01/2014 Workqueue: events l2cap_chan_timeout RIP: 0010:__mutex_lock+0xeb/0x1480 Code: d0 7c 08 84 d2 0f 85 bf 10 00 00 8b 0d 6e 9d d0 02 85 c9 75 29 48 b8 00 00 00 00 00 fc ff df 49 8d 7e 60 48 89 fa 48 c1 ea 03 <80> 3c 02 00 0f 85 c0 10 00 00 4d 3b 76 60 0f 85 de 09 00 00 bf 01 RSP: 0018:ffff888008257b98 EFLAGS: 00010216 RAX: dffffc0000000000 RBX: 0000000000000000 RCX: 0000000000000000 RDX: 000000000000005a RSI: 0000000000000000 RDI: 00000000000002d0 RBP: 0000000000000000 R08: ffffffff83a3d8c1 R09: 0000000000000000 R10: ffffffff811ba886 R11: 0000000000000000 R12: dffffc0000000000 R13: ffff88804106c000 R14: 0000000000000270 R15: ffff888007bfaf00 FS: 0000000000000000(0000) GS:ffff88806cf00000(0000) knlGS:0000000000000000 C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 CR2: 0000558b802e5648 CR3: 0000000042b74000 CR4: 0000000000350ee0 Call Trace: l2cap_chan_timeout+0x51/0x3a0 process_one_work+0xa1c/0x16a0 worker_thread+0x637/0x1260 kthread+0x2f0/0x3a0 ret_from_fork+0x22/0x30 Modules linked in: ---[ end trace 0000000000000000 ]--- RIP: 0010:__mutex_lock+0xeb/0x1480 Code: d0 7c 08 84 d2 0f 85 bf 10 00 00 8b 0d 6e 9d d0 02 85 c9 75 29 48 b8 00 00 00 00 00 fc ff df 49 8d 7e 60 48 89 fa 48 c1 ea 03 <80> 3c 02 00 0f 85 c0 10 00 00 4d 3b 76 60 0f 85 de 09 00 00 bf 01 RSP: 0018:ffff888008257b98 EFLAGS: 00010216 RAX: dffffc0000000000 RBX: 0000000000000000 RCX: 0000000000000000 RDX: 000000000000005a RSI: 0000000000000000 RDI: 00000000000002d0 RBP: 0000000000000000 R08: ffffffff83a3d8c1 R09: 0000000000000000 R10: ffffffff811ba886 R11: 0000000000000000 R12: dffffc0000000000 R13: ffff88804106c000 R14: 0000000000000270 R15: ffff888007bfaf00 FS: 0000000000000000(0000) GS:ffff88806cf00000(0000) knlGS:0000000000000000 C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 CR2: 0000558b802e5648 CR3: 0000000042b74000 CR4: 0000000000350ee0 loop5: detected capacity change from 0 to 2048 EXT4-fs error (device loop5): ext4_quota_enable:6801: comm syz-executor.5: Bad quota inode # 4 EXT4-fs warning (device loop5): ext4_enable_quotas:6838: Failed to enable quota tracking (type=1, err=-116). Please run e2fsck to fix. Process accounting resumed ---------------- Code disassembly (best guess): 0: d0 7c 08 84 sarb -0x7c(%rax,%rcx,1) 4: d2 0f rorb %cl,(%rdi) 6: 85 bf 10 00 00 8b test %edi,-0x74fffff0(%rdi) c: 0d 6e 9d d0 02 or $0x2d09d6e,%eax 11: 85 c9 test %ecx,%ecx 13: 75 29 jne 0x3e 15: 48 b8 00 00 00 00 00 movabs $0xdffffc0000000000,%rax 1c: fc ff df 1f: 49 8d 7e 60 lea 0x60(%r14),%rdi 23: 48 89 fa mov %rdi,%rdx 26: 48 c1 ea 03 shr $0x3,%rdx * 2a: 80 3c 02 00 cmpb $0x0,(%rdx,%rax,1) <-- trapping instruction 2e: 0f 85 c0 10 00 00 jne 0x10f4 34: 4d 3b 76 60 cmp 0x60(%r14),%r14 38: 0f 85 de 09 00 00 jne 0xa1c 3e: bf .byte 0xbf 3f: 01 .byte 0x1